Job description

Make your mark at the world's largest HVAC company



The Fleet Manager with oversee and lead our HVAC mechanical servicing company's fleet operations. You will play a pivotal role in partnering with our fleet management company to ensure the efficiency and effectiveness of our vehicle fleet and supervise a team of fleet administrators to oversee all aspects of fleet management to support the organizational needs from our factories, corporate, parts and service locations across the United States and Canada.



Location: Hybrid, Plymouth, MN



What you will do:



  • Develop and execute a comprehensive fleet strategy for Daikin Applied and its subsidiaries, ensuring alignment with business objectives, operational needs, and industry best practices.

  • Oversee and integrate fleet operations across multiple subsidiaries and business units, ensuring consistent policies, efficient resource allocation, and shared cost-saving initiatives.

  • Establish a Fleet Center of Excellence (CoE) to centralize fleet best practices, training, data analytics, compliance monitoring, and vendor management, providing guidance to sister organizations

  • Lead the transition of fleet operations from decentralized management to a unified corporate fleet strategy, identifying and implementing standardized processes across all business entities.

  • Drive fleet innovation through advanced telematics, fuel efficiency programs, and sustainability initiatives, ensuring fleet assets align with cost reduction, environmental goals, and long-term company strategy.

  • Supervise and mentor a team of fleet administrators, field operators, and safety coordinators across multiple subsidiaries, ensuring operational excellence and professional development.

  • Oversee vendor relationships and contract negotiations with third-party fleet management companies, OEMs, and service providers to secure optimal pricing, allocation, and production schedules.

  • Develop financial models and forecasting strategies to assess and mitigate fleet-related risks, ensuring cost-effective decisions on vehicle acquisitions, fuel usage, maintenance, and disposal strategies across Daikin Applied and its affiliates.

  • Ensure compliance with fleet policies, safety regulations, and evolving industry standards by proactively monitoring changes in legislation and implementing necessary adjustments.

  • Collaborate with mergers & acquisitions teams to develop a playbook for fleet integration, ensuring seamless transition of fleet assets and policies when onboarding new business units or divesting assets.

  • Expand the company's risk management framework by enhancing safety programs, improving driver accountability, leveraging telematics data, and optimizing insurance strategies across all subsidiaries.

  • Lead the development of fleet performance dashboards, utilizing data-driven insights to benchmark operational efficiency, cost metrics, driver safety, and vehicle utilization across all entities.

  • Develop and implement a fleet policy governance structure that ensures subsidiaries adhere to company-wide best practices while allowing for localized adaptations as needed.

  • Facilitate cross-functional leadership collaboration with operations, finance, compliance, safety, and risk management teams across all subsidiaries, positioning fleet management as a strategic driver for operational efficiency.

  • Drive a culture of continuous improvement by benchmarking fleet KPIs against industry standards, identifying opportunities for cost reduction, process optimization, and efficiency gains across Daikin and its sister organizations.

  • Maintain budget oversight for the corporate and subsidiary fleet programs, ensuring financial sustainability, cost transparency, and alignment with long-term business objectives.
